      Voice: the Muscle of the Soul

      The human voice is a fundamental instrument of communication – expressing information, emotion and character.

      It is versatile and expressive. It sings, speaks, chants, sighs, laughs, cries, yawns, squeaks, and groans. It probably tells other people more about ourselves than any other single aspect of our being. It’s the “Muscle of the Soul”.
